SBSO ARRESTED NEW ORLEANS MAN ON NARCOTICS CHARGES, SEIZED WEAPON
The St. Bernard Sheriff’s Office arrested a New Orleans man on narcotics charges and seized a firearm following an investigation conducted by the Special Investigations Division Narcotics Unit, Sheriff James Pohlmann said.
Stephan Massey, 32, of the 7600 block of Vincent Road in New Orleans, was booked possession with intent to distribute marijuana, possession of a firearm while in possession of a controlled dangerous substance, possession of a firearm by a convicted felon, proceeds from drug transactions, possession of drug paraphernalia and illegal window tint.
During the course of the investigation, deputies also recovered a PTR9 (9KT) .9mm firearm from Massey’s possession, as well as $10,280 in cash.
A criminal history background check was conducted on Massey which revealed he also goes by the alias Romeo Dejoie. It also revealed he is a convicted felon and is on active probation.
Massey was transported to St. Bernard Parish Prison to be booked on the above charges. His bond has been set at $186,100.
